蜘蛛池搭建软件是打造高效网络爬虫生态系统的关键工具,它可以帮助用户快速搭建自己的爬虫池,提高爬虫效率,降低爬虫成本。该软件支持多种爬虫协议,可以灵活配置爬虫任务,实现自动化数据采集。该软件还提供了丰富的API接口和插件,方便用户进行二次开发和扩展。通过下载蜘蛛池搭建软件,用户可以轻松实现网络数据的快速抓取和分析,为企业的数据分析和决策提供支持。
在大数据时代,网络爬虫作为一种重要的数据收集工具,被广泛应用于市场调研、竞争分析、舆情监控等多个领域,随着反爬虫技术的不断升级,如何高效、稳定地获取数据成为了一个挑战,蜘蛛池搭建软件应运而生,它通过模拟多个爬虫节点,分散目标网站的注意力,有效提高了爬虫的效率和成功率,本文将深入探讨蜘蛛池搭建软件的工作原理、优势、应用场景以及如何选择和使用这类工具,帮助读者更好地理解和运用这一强大的数据收集工具。
一、蜘蛛池搭建软件概述
1.1 定义与原理
蜘蛛池(Spider Pool)是一种通过模拟多个独立爬虫节点,实现资源分散、任务分配和数据收集优化的技术,其核心在于将单一爬虫的任务分散到多个节点上执行,每个节点都模拟一个独立的爬虫行为,从而增加爬虫的隐蔽性和效率,而蜘蛛池搭建软件则是实现这一技术的关键工具,它提供了友好的界面和丰富的功能,使得用户能够轻松管理多个爬虫节点,实现高效的数据收集。
1.2 工作流程
任务分配:用户通过软件界面或API接口将爬取任务分配给各个节点。
节点执行:每个节点根据分配的任务进行网页请求、数据解析和存储操作。
数据聚合:所有节点的数据最终汇总到中心服务器或指定的存储位置。
状态监控:软件提供实时监控功能,用户可以查看各节点的运行状态、请求成功率等关键指标。
二、蜘蛛池搭建软件的优势
2.1 提高爬取效率
通过分散任务到多个节点,蜘蛛池技术可以显著提高爬虫的响应速度和成功率,特别是在面对高并发限制或反爬虫策略时,多节点并发可以有效绕过这些限制,确保数据收集的连续性和稳定性。
2.2 增强隐蔽性
每个节点都模拟独立的IP地址和User-Agent,使得目标网站难以识别并封禁真实的爬虫行为,这种隐蔽性对于保护爬虫免受反爬虫策略的影响至关重要。
2.3 灵活的任务管理
蜘蛛池搭建软件通常提供丰富的任务管理功能,如任务调度、优先级设置、重试机制等,使得用户可以根据实际需求灵活调整爬取策略。
2.4 数据安全性与隐私保护
在数据收集过程中,软件会采取一系列安全措施来保护用户隐私和防止数据泄露,通过加密传输、访问控制等手段确保数据的安全性和完整性。
三、应用场景与案例分析
3.1 电商数据分析
在电商领域,蜘蛛池搭建软件被广泛应用于商品价格监控、库存查询和竞争对手分析等方面,某电商平台可以利用该软件定期收集竞争对手的商品信息和价格变动情况,以便及时调整自己的销售策略。
3.2 舆情监控与社交媒体分析
在舆情监控领域,蜘蛛池技术可以实现对社交媒体平台上的热点话题、舆论趋势和网民情绪进行实时追踪和分析,政府或企业可以利用该软件监测公众对特定事件的看法和态度变化,以便及时做出响应和决策。
3.3 学术研究与市场调研
在学术研究和市场调研中,蜘蛛池搭建软件也发挥着重要作用,研究人员可以利用该软件收集大量行业报告、用户评论和竞争对手信息,为项目提供有力的数据支持。
四、如何选择与高效使用蜘蛛池搭建软件
4.1 选择合适的软件
在选择蜘蛛池搭建软件时,用户应关注以下几个方面:
功能全面性:软件是否提供丰富的任务管理、节点控制和数据分析功能。
易用性:界面是否友好、操作是否简便快捷。
安全性与稳定性:软件是否采用先进的安全技术和稳定的架构来保障数据安全和系统稳定运行。
价格与性价比:根据预算和需求选择合适的软件版本和定价模式。
技术支持与售后服务:软件提供商是否提供及时的技术支持和售后服务。
4.2 高效使用技巧
合理设置节点数量:根据任务规模和需求合理设置节点数量,避免资源浪费或性能瓶颈。
优化请求策略:根据目标网站的特点调整请求频率、请求头等信息,提高爬虫的响应速度和成功率。
定期维护与升级:定期检查软件的运行状态和性能表现,及时升级软件和修复漏洞,同时关注软件更新和升级通知,以便获取最新的功能和优化。
遵守法律法规与道德规范:在使用蜘蛛池搭建软件进行数据收集时,务必遵守相关法律法规和道德规范,确保数据的合法性和合规性,避免侵犯他人隐私或造成不必要的法律风险,同时关注隐私保护和数据安全等问题,确保数据的安全性和可靠性,在使用蜘蛛池搭建软件进行数据收集时,用户应关注以下几个方面:首先是要明确自己的需求和目标网站的特点;其次是要选择合适的软件和工具;最后是要遵守相关法律法规和道德规范进行合法合规的数据收集活动,通过合理的规划和操作技巧以及遵守法律法规和道德规范我们可以更好地利用蜘蛛池搭建软件实现高效稳定的数据收集工作为各个领域的发展提供有力支持。